摘要:今天在公司實習,實在沒啥活是我能干的,就想著寫一寫算法打發時間,正好看到了斐波那契數列,搞起。這是斐波那契數列的通項公式以前用遞歸寫過,今天看的時候書上說遞歸雖然簡單,但其實內部做了很多重復的計算,而且尾遞歸都是可以用循環解決的。 今天在公司實習,實在沒啥活是我能干的,就想著寫一寫算法打發時間,正好看到了斐波那契數列,搞起。 這是斐波那契數列的通項公式:showImg(https://...
摘要:抽象函數引發的關系是等價關系。所以當且僅當通過調用抽象數據類型的任何操作不能區分它們時,兩個對象是相等的。必須為每個抽象數據類型適當地定義操作。一般來說,在面向對象編程中使用是一種陋習。 大綱 什么是等價性?為什么要討論等價性?三種等價性的方式==與equals()不可變類型的等價性對象契約可變類型的等價性自動包裝和等價性 什么是等價性?為什么要討論等價性? ADT上的相等操作 ADT...
摘要:如何調用自己的的類庫下面以調用的加法運算函數為例,做簡單說明。使用編譯首先編譯類庫創建獨立目錄存放文件,例如,內容如下被調用的函數命名必須是,此例表示包下,類的方法將關聯此函數。將上一步的目錄加入編譯項。在中調用實現類。 Android Java 如何調用自己的 C++ 的類庫 下面以 Java 調用 C++ 的加法運算函數為例,做簡單說明。(使用 Android Studio 3 編...
摘要:一位數的日期沒有前導零。周中某天的完整名稱,在中定義。包括紀元的四位數的年份。如果要設置格式的日期不具有關聯的時期或紀元字符串,則忽略該模式。和對于點顯示的結果不一樣函數標準標簽庫標準標簽庫函數將一個字符串用指定的分隔符分裂為一個子串數組。 日期表示 百分數,千分數表示 0.01 ‰ 0.20 %其他數字表示 -- 123,456.79 -- 123,456.7 -- 1...
摘要:題目解答題目解答先考慮最底層的兩種情況,當和當的時候,就是最中間的數為空還是存在唯一的一個數。然后我們在這個基礎上,用循環兩個數兩個數地一起向外擴張。擴張后的結果存在里,作為再服務于上一層的擴張,得到最終結果。 246.Strobogrammatic NumberI題目:A strobogrammatic number is a number that looks the same w...